He was said to have demonstrated the dish at Delmonico's Restaurant in New York City to the manager, Charles Delmonico, in 1876. Newburg sauce is made from cream and egg yolks, not thickened and therefore slightly lighter. Lobster Newberg is related to lobster Thermidor, a similar dish, first appearing in the 1890s, that involves lobster meat cooked with eggs, cognac, and sherry. Lobster Newberg was originally introduced and named after Ben Wenberg, a wealthy sea captain engaged in the fruit trade between Cuba and New York. Paillard created the name of the recipe due to the play's notoriety. Thermidor sauce is thickened with a bchamel (white sauce, one of the five mother sauces of French cuisine), which made with a flour and butter roux. The dish was named Honor of the premiere of Victorien Sardous play, Thermidor, which was plahing at the theatre Comdie Franaise, near which the restaurant was located. According to legend, it originated at Delmonico's Restaurant in New York City in the late 1800s. Lobster Newberg (also spelled lobster Newburg or lobster Newburgh) is an American seafood dish made from lobster, butter, cream, cognac, sherry, and eggs,[1] with a secret ingredient found to be Cayenne pepper. [5] When Ranhofer's printed recipe first appeared in 1894, the lobsters were boiled fully 25 minutes, then fried in clarified butter, then simmered in cream while it reduced by half, then brought again to the boil after the addition of Madeira.[6].
